這次遇到的面試官直接拿著簡歷問上面的專案,然後基本上專案可以牽扯到的知識都會被問到。
被問到的有:
一。專案
1.專案的整體介紹,畫時序圖,我完成的部分是那些。
2.被問到我沒有參與的部分,讓說一下如何進行分片。
4.建立的連線是長連線還是短連線?
二。os
1.多執行緒和多程序的區別
2.多程序的好處
3.多執行緒如何互斥?我回答的互斥鎖和條件變數,然後又問條件變數能用doule型的資料嗎?
三。網路
1.把三次握手協議的過程畫出來
2.全雙工和半雙工的概念,什麼情況下使用半雙工?
最後都會被問到的,你最近關注那些網際網路的領域?
我回答的是網盤,然後被問到手機端與電腦端各有乙份資料,如何實現資料同步,用什麼演算法?
遺憾的是我想了一下,竟然說不知道。這更增加了我被pass的可能,以後要注意了!
其他的有些想不起來了,但是可以肯定沒有問基本的演算法,和c/c++的語法。
騰訊一面總結
面試官 有空了吧,我是你的 面試官,有空就做個自我介紹吧。我 巴拉巴拉 做了個自我介紹 聽著聲音都知道是大佬,膜拜t t 之後面試官問了我4道關於專案的問題。其實那專案是深度學習的專案,而且用了乙個寒假讀完了周志華的 機器學習 所以答起來並不是那麼難,比較開放性的問題。之後就開始進入正題了。面試官 ...
騰訊一面總結
一首先 介紹自我介紹 問我打什麼遊戲遊戲 三歲打網遊,問我玩啥手遊 突然就不緊張了haha 2 排序演算法的穩定性 1 const 和 const 0 巨集 和 內聯區別 1 最小堆,最小堆插入,最小堆性質 2 stl unordered map 底層實現 3 雜湊 雜湊衝突 解決方式 4 什麼是紅...
騰訊電話一面
1.實習經歷自我介紹 2.char指標多大,回答 char1,short2,int4,指標4,long4,longlong8,double8.強調了我知道64位一般指標是8,但是我自己在編譯器裡sizeof確實是這個結果。個人感覺應該給他講一下longlong和double的區別,因為也是前幾天變成...